Use a waterpan

A water pan helps to preserve the meat and keep it moist. A water pan may come with your grill or you can purchase one separately. The water pan absorbs heat from the grill and creates steam which will help to baste the meat. It is important to use hot water for cooking ribs.

The first step is to wash your ribs and dry them using paper towels. You should remove any membrane from the backside of your ribs. The membrane, which is similar to a plastic skin, covers the bone side. With your fingers or a teaspoon, loosen the membrane. You can also use catfish skinning scissors if you are unable to remove the membrane.

Use a smoker

A smoker can be used to cook ribsticking meat. This is a great way for barbecue to taste great without the need to grill. You can slow-cook meat for up three hours. You will need to heat your smoker first. Heat the smoker to 225°F. You can use an electric smoker to make sure the ribs are moistened while cooking. You can fill the "drawer" on the side with dry wood chips. Watered wood chips will not give you an intense smoke flavor. Place your ribs on wire racks. Cook for 3 hours. Watch for smoke.

You must remove the membrane from the back side of the ribs before you can prepare them. This membrane can be easily removed using a knife and a towel. Be careful, though. The membrane may come off in multiple pieces. It's not as simple as it sounds! Once the membrane is removed from your ribs, you can season them with the dry rub.
